Baked Fish with Vegetables - a Simple, Healthy, and Flavorful Recipe

Preparation time: 15 minutes
Cooking time: 30 minutes
Total time: 45 minutes
Servings: 2

The basic ingredients for this recipe are:
- 2 fish (preferably white fish, such as sea bream or perch)
- 2 carrots
- 2 onions
- Salt to taste
- Freshly ground pepper
- Juice of one lemon
- Juice of one orange

Here’s how to prepare this delight step by step:

Step 1: Preparing the Fish
Start by rinsing the fish thoroughly under cold running water to remove any impurities. If you’ve chosen whole fish, make sure it is scaled and gutted. You can ask your trusted fishmonger to clean it for you, which will save you time.

Step 2: Marinating the Fish
Get into the flavor zone! In a bowl, combine the lemon and orange juice with salt and pepper. This marinade will not only add taste but also help tenderize the meat. Place the fish in the marinade and let it rest for about 15 minutes. If you have time, you can marinate the fish for longer, even up to 30 minutes, to intensify the flavors.

Step 3: Preparing the Vegetables
Meanwhile, peel the carrots and onions. Slice the carrots into thin rounds or sticks to ensure even cooking. The onion can be sliced into rings or wedges, depending on your preference. These vegetables will add sweetness and texture to your dish.

Step 4: Assembling the Dish
Preheat the oven to 200°C (400°F). In a baking dish, add the prepared vegetables, then carefully place the marinated fish on top. If you like, you can also add a few sprigs of dill or parsley for extra flavor.

Step 5: Baking
Place the dish in the preheated oven and let it bake for 25-30 minutes. The fish is done when the flesh flakes easily with a fork, and the vegetables are tender. Remember to check occasionally, as every oven cooks differently.

Step 6: Serving
Once the dish is ready, carefully remove it from the oven and let it sit for a few minutes before serving. You can add a slice of lemon and a few herbs for a more appealing presentation.

Serving Suggestions: This baked fish with vegetables pairs perfectly with a fresh salad or a side of rice or quinoa. Additionally, a bottle of dry white wine can complement the meal beautifully.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. Can I use a different type of fish?
Absolutely! You can experiment with fatty fish like salmon or mackerel, which add a different flavor and richer texture.

2. What other vegetables can I add?
Feel free to add whatever you like! Zucchini, bell peppers, or even cherry tomatoes work very well with this dish.

3. How can I adapt the recipe for a vegetarian diet?
You can replace the fish with marinated tofu or vegetables like eggplant or portobello mushrooms.

Nutritional Benefits:
Fish is an excellent source of quality protein, Omega-3 fatty acids, and essential vitamins, while vegetables provide fiber, vitamins, and minerals. This recipe is not only tasty but also very healthy, contributing to a balanced diet.

Estimated calories per serving: approximately 300-350 kcal, depending on the type of fish and the amount of oil used.

Tips for a Perfect Result:
- Choose fresh fish with firm flesh and a pleasant sea smell.
- Don’t overdo the marinade; the goal is to enhance the flavor subtly, not to mask the fish's natural aroma.
- Always check with a fork if the fish is cooked, as it can cook quickly and become dry if left too long in the oven.
